Banking Apps: Transforming Financial Services in the Digital Age

Banking Apps: Transforming Financial Services in the Digital Age

Technology has transformed every facet of our lives, including financial management. One remarkable innovation in the financial sector is the emergence of banking apps. These intuitive mobile applications have revolutionized the way we interact with banking institutions, providing ease of use, safety, and an array of features at our fingertips.

And don’t forget that you can always contact a banking app development company, if you don’t want to develop your app alone. Let’s delve into the captivating world of banking apps, from their modest origins to their promising future.

The Birth of Banking Apps

The history of banking apps can be traced back to the early 2000s, coinciding with the rise of the mobile revolution. With the growing acceptance of mobile phones, banking institutions noticed the tremendous potential to extend their services to these portable devices. Initially, banking apps offered rudimentary functionalities such as reviewing past transactions and account balances. However, their simplicity laid the groundwork for the future of mobile banking.

Impressive Statistics

The proliferation of banking apps has been nothing short of extraordinary. Consider these compelling statistics that showcase their widespread adoption and impact:

– With more than 3 billion smartphone users globally in 2021, there will always be a huge market for banking apps.

– A study revealed that 73% of millennials primarily depend on mobile banking applications to handle their money.

– Global mobile banking app usage surged by 50% in 2020, driven by the demand for contactless transactions during the COVID-19 pandemic.

– It is projected that by the end of 2023, mobile banking app adoption among adults in developed countries will reach an impressive 81%.

The Advantages of Banking Apps

Numerous advantages provided by banking applications have changed how clients interact with their financial institutions:

Unmatched Convenience: By using a banking app, customers can easily complete transactions, check account balances, and transfer money from any location, doing away with the need to visit a physical branch.

Improved Security: Sophisticated security protocols, including two-factor authentication, biometric verification, and encryption, guarantee the maximum protection of critical financial information.

Customized Experience: Banking applications use cutting-edge algorithms to analyze user data and deliver budgeting tools, customized product suggestions, and financial insights.

Time and Money Savings: Banking applications’ streamlined procedures cut down on paperwork and manual interventions, saving consumers’ valuable time and lowering bank operating expenses.

Crafting Successful Banking Apps

Successful banking app development involves careful strategy and implementation. Following are crucial actions to think about:

Define Objectives: Specify the aims, target market, and differentiating features of your banking app.

– Market Research: Carry out market research to inform the functionality and layout of your banking app development by examining rivals, spotting trends, and learning about user preferences.

UX/UI Design: Produce a user interface that is simple to use and visually appealing to enable easy navigation and a pleasurable user experience.

Strong Backend Banking App Development: Create a safe, expandable backend architecture that synchronizes data in real time and connects with financial systems.

Thorough Testing: Before releasing the app, conduct exhaustive testing to find and fix any bugs, vulnerabilities, or performance problems.

Continuous Improvement: Collect user input, keep track of banking app development statistics, and release updates on a regular basis to improve functionality and meet user demands.

Crucial Features of Banking Apps

banking apps tranforming digital age financial services

A. Account Management:

A robust banking app development should provide comprehensive account management functionalities, granting users full control over their finances. Key features include:

Real-time Account Balances: Users should be able to instantly view their checking, savings, and credit card account balances, enabling them to assess their financial status at a glance.

Detailed Transaction History: A transaction history feature empowers users to access comprehensive information about their past transactions, including dates, amounts, merchant names, and even scanned copies of checks or receipts.

Digital Statements and Documents: Banking apps can grant users access to digital statements and important documents such as tax forms and loan agreements, eliminating the need for physical copies.

B. Mobile Payments:

In today’s digital realm, mobile payment capabilities are a must-have feature for any banking app. This functionality enables users to make secure payments directly from their mobile devices. Key components include:

Seamless Peer-to-Peer (P2P) Transfers: Users can effortlessly transfer funds to friends, family, or other contacts by entering the recipient’s mobile number or email address or by scanning a QR code.

Convenient Bill Payments: The banking app development should facilitate hassle-free and secure bill payments, supporting various types of payments such as utilities, credit cards, loans, and subscriptions. Users can schedule recurring payments and set up reminders to avoid late fees.

Integration with Mobile Wallets: Incorporating popular mobile wallet services like Apple Pay or Google Pay allows users to make contactless payments in physical stores or online using their smartphones or smartwatches.

C. Robust Authentication:

Security is of utmost importance in banking apps. To ensure the safety of users’ financial information, robust authentication mechanisms should be implemented, including:

Biometric Authentication: Leveraging built-in biometric sensors on mobile devices, such as fingerprint or facial recognition, adds an additional layer of security, enabling users to authenticate themselves using their unique biometric data.

Two-Factor Authentication (2FA): Implementing 2FA adds an extra security step by requiring users to enter a one-time code or approve a login request through a separate device or app. This minimizes the risk of unauthorized access even if someone possesses the user’s login credentials.

D. Proactive Notifications and Alerts:

Regular communication with users through notifications and alerts is crucial for keeping them informed about their financial activities. Key features include:

Real-time Account Activity Notifications: Users receive immediate notifications about account activities, including deposits, withdrawals, and purchases. This keeps them updated and enables them to quickly identify any suspicious transactions.

Low Balance Alerts: Users can set thresholds for low balance notifications, receiving alerts when their account balance falls below a specified amount. This feature helps users manage their finances and avoid overdrafts or insufficient fund fees.

Important Announcements: Banking apps can send notifications regarding critical updates such as changes in terms and conditions, security breaches, or system maintenance. Ensuring that users stay informed about relevant information from their financial institution.

E. Robust Budgeting Tools:

Modern banking apps go beyond transactional features and provide tools to help users effectively manage their finances. Key functionalities include:

Automated Expense Tracking: Users can categorize and track their expenses automatically or manually. The app analyzes spending patterns and presents visual representations of expenses. Empowering users to identify areas where they can save or adjust their budgets.

Personalized Budget Planning: Banking apps assist users in setting financial goals and creating personalized budgets. Users can allocate specific amounts to different expense categories and receive notifications when they exceed predefined limits.

Financial Insights: Utilizing artificial intelligence and data analytics, banking apps offer personalized financial insights, suggesting ways to improve saving habits, optimize investments, or reduce debt.

Addressing Risks

Although banking apps provide many advantages, it’s important to recognize and reduce any hazards that can arise from using them:

Prioritizing Security: To protect client data from illegal access and data breaches, banks must prioritize cybersecurity measures.

Preventing Phishing Attacks: Users may be made aware of phishing schemes by providing information, and by establishing multi-layered security mechanisms.

Ensuring Technical Stability: To provide a flawless and problem-free user experience, routine maintenance, monitoring, and quick bug fixes are necessary.

User Error Prevention: To reduce the possibility of user mistakes that might lead to monetary losses. Banks should offer clear instructions and user-friendly interfaces.

The Future of Banking Apps

As a result of technical improvements and changing client expectations, the future of banking applications is quite promising:

Integration of AI and Chatbots: AI-powered chatbots and virtual assistants will improve customer service by offering individualized recommendations and prompt assistance.

Open Banking: By smoothly integrating with outside financial services, banking applications will provide customers access to a wider variety of goods and services.

Blockchain and Cryptocurrencies: Banking applications may include capabilities to make cryptocurrency transactions and portfolio management more easy as digital currencies gain in popularity.

Voice and Gesture Controls: Banking applications may now provide intuitive and hands-free interactions due to the development of voice assistants and gesture detection technology.

Advanced Data Analytics: Banking applications will be able to offer proactive fraud detection, tailored financial planning, and predictive insights thanks to improved analytics capabilities.


Banking apps have revolutionized the way we manage our finances, offering unparalleled convenience, security, and a multitude of features. As technology continues to advance, banking apps will evolve to provide even more innovative solutions, redefining the banking experience. By embracing these transformative applications, users can enjoy greater control over their finances. While banks continue to adapt and cater to their customers’ evolving needs. So, embrace the revolution of banking apps and experience the future of finance at your fingertips!

Leave a Reply